Police motorcycle involved in single vehicle collision

The Bermuda Police Service said the collision happened in Smith’s parish Saturday

Roadways have reopened following a single vehicle road traffic collision in Smith’s parish.

Police said the collision involved a police motorcycle near the junction of Paynter’s Road and Harrington Sound Road Saturday afternoon.

Traffic heading in an easterly direction was diverted onto Paynter’s Road while west bound traffic was diverted at Shark Hole Hill along Harrington Sound Road to North Shore Road.

A spokesperson said, “Motorists are advised to use alternative routes to get to their destinations.”

The roads had been reopened to traffic around 3.15pm today.

An update from police on the condition of the rider is expected in due course.
